ετέθησαν

Lemma: τίθημι

verb verb
44 views Added Feb 11, 2026

Definition

To put, place, or set (something) in a position; also to establish, appoint, or lay down (e.g., a law or proposal). In the middle, often “to place for oneself,” hence to set before oneself or to propose; in the passive, “to be placed/set” or “to be established/appointed.”

Grammatical Analysis

"ετέθησαν"

Verb type: -μι verb (τίθημι; aorist passive stem τεθ-)

Tense: aorist (1st aorist passive)

Voice: passive

Mood: indicative

Person: 3rd

Number: plural

Form notes: ετέθησαν = augment ε- + aorist passive stem τεθ- + ending -ησαν (3pl aorist passive indicative); meaning ‘they were placed/set’
